Liverpool 'prepared to bring in defensive cover'; 2 potential back-ups for Robertson named
  • According to Liverpool correspondent Neil Jones of Goal, the Reds 'would be prepared to bring in defensive cover' but they will only sanction moves 'for the right player'.
  • The left-back slot is one of those positions in Liverpool's squad that requires some investment, with Andy Robertson currently the only senior player available at the disposal of Klopp, who expects the club to get 'creative' in the transfer market.
  • One of them is Jamal Lewis, who is 'well thought of' by the Reds' management team and should be available at a knockdown price after Norwich City's relegation from the Premier League.
  • The 22-year-old has clocked up 27 league appearances for the Canaries, impressing as a part of a backline that has shipped 70 goals in the PL this season so far.
  • The other name proposed by Jones is Bournemouth's Lloyd Kelly, who had been linked with a transfer to Anfield last year before he eventually opted to join Bournemouth from Bristol City for £13 million.
  • The 21-year-old has featured just 7 times for the Cherries in their relegation-threatened campaign so far and could be available as a part of a mass exodus at the Vitality Stadium if Bournemouth's drop to the Championship is confirmed.
  • It has also been claimed that the England U21 star's versatility to operate as a centre-back could appeal to the Reds, who are likely to be light on senior options at the heart of the defence after Dejan Lovren's imminent departure.
